Name: Petersite-(Y) RRUFF ID: R060538 Ideal Chemistry: Cu6Y(PO4)3(OH)6·3H2O Locality: Laurel Hill, Secaucus, New Jersey, USA Source: Michael Scott S100204 [view label] Owner: RRUFF Description: Divergent sprays of pale green fibers Status: The identification of this mineral is not yet confirmed. |
